Bulk Send supports distributing identical documents to many recipients in parallel, useful for license renewals, standard NDAs, or mass onboarding scenarios.
Single sign-on via SAML or OIDC integrates with corporate identity providers to centralize access control and reduce password-related friction for distributed teams.
Options for SMS codes, access passwords, or third-party identity verification strengthen signer identity assurance for higher-risk agreements.
REST API and webhook events enable programmatic sending, status tracking, and automatic document retrieval for custom integration and automated downstream processing.
Comprehensive audit logs capture timestamps, IP addresses, and signer actions, creating admissible evidence to support enforceability under ESIGN and UETA.
Centralized templates allow legal and sales to maintain approved contract forms with merge fields mapped directly to CRM attributes, reducing errors and ensuring consistent language across customer agreements.
Two-way field mapping synchronizes contact and opportunity data from CRM into documents and returns signed metadata to CRM, preserving a single source of truth for contract status and signer identity.
Conditional routing supports multi-party signing sequences and approval gates inside automated workflows, so documents follow predefined paths according to deal size or region without manual intervention.
Signed documents, certificates, and audit trails are attached to CRM records or routed to designated cloud storage, providing consistent retention and easy retrieval for audits or renewals.
